1.1.9 l2tp-group

Syntax
l2tp-group group-number
undo l2tp-group group-number
View
System view
Parameter
group-number: L2TP group number, which is an integer in the range from 1 to 1000.
Description
Using the l2tp-group command, you can create a L2TP group. Using the undo
l2tp-group command, you can cancel a L2TP group.
By default, no L2TP group is created.
This command can be used on both LAC and LNS,. It is a required configuration..
The l2tp-group command is used to create a L2TP group. L2TP group 1 can serve
as the default L2TP group. After the L2TP group is deleted by using the undo
l2tp-group command, all the configuration information of this group will be deleted.
For related commands, see allow l2tp virtual-template, start l2tp.
Example
# Create L2TP group 2, and enters the L2TP group 2 view.
[3Com] l2tp-group 2
[3Com-l2tp2]
